Indefinite Leave To Remain with criminal conviction

Post by saber1973 » Mon Sep 16, 2019 10:09 pm

Hi every one .I have a question regarding my case and i will be very grateful if anyone try to help with this matter .
I was living in the UK illegally and got cut by the police with false passport while leaving the UK and sentenced in December 2007 with 18 months but only spent 8 months due to removal scheme was that time . I signed for deportation order and sent home .I applied for spouse visa in 2010 and then my application was refused many times, till 2013 when the home office decided to issue my visa on human rights grounds because my daughter needs her dad and she had some health problems.

I came to the uk on spouse visa of 2 years and 3 months in 07/05/2013 .But the second and the third visa only been granted 2 years in each one.

my question is why there is a difference in the visa length ?
when can I apply for ILR under the old rules ?

thank you
